RESPONSIBILITIES
- Administer radiation therapy as prescribed by the physician.
- Verify prescribed treatment dose before each treatment; verify fields to be treated, and angles to be used.
- Assure placement of protective devices in order to shield otherwise healthy exposed tissue of patients.
- Simulates patients using a simulator, CT scanner, or other devices to accurately localize treatment areas.
- Display professional conduct essential to the well-being of the radiation oncology patient.
- Maintain accurate and detailed treatment chart documentation.
- Observe the clinical progress of the patient, and use clinical decision-making skills to recognize and report any signs of complications.
- Adhere to the radiation safety procedure protocol.
- Perform machine safety checks; know safe limits of equipment operations, and report abnormalities or inconsistencies to the Center Leader.
- Work closely with the Radiation Oncologist and the therapy team in the preparation of a treatment plan.
- Adhere to the Radiation Therapist Code of Ethics.
